Potometer
What is Potometer?
An apparatus used to measure the rate at which a cut leafy shoot takes up water. The shoot is sealed into a water-filled tube connected to a horizontal capillary tube containing a single air bubble, and the distance the bubble moves along a scale in a measured time gives the rate of water uptake. Because most of the water taken up is lost from the leaves as water vapour, this uptake is used as an estimate of the rate of transpiration; it is not a direct measurement of it, since some water is used in photosynthesis, retained in growth and held in the cells to maintain turgor.

Questions students ask about Potometer
Does a potometer measure transpiration?
No. A potometer measures the rate at which a cut shoot takes up water, which is used as an estimate of the rate of transpiration. The two differ because a small amount of the water absorbed is used as a raw material in photosynthesis, retained in new tissue during growth, and held in cells to maintain turgor.
Why must a potometer shoot be cut under water?
To stop air entering the xylem vessels. An air bubble inside the xylem would break the continuous column of water, so the transpiration pull could not be transmitted and water uptake would slow or stop, giving a falsely low reading.
